My wife and I stayed at Cohune Palms for four nights. It is right on the Mopan river and the setting is very nice. The staff was good. It is a taxi ride to San Ignacio so, if you want to be near the city you need to factor that in. However, it was always easy to get a taxi. more

Property? We stayed here for 3 nights in early Dec--low season. So there are only 4 thatched roof cabanas--and that's the entire property. 2 are grouped close to the large thatched-roof cabana that serves as the kitchen, dining room, and lounge, and the other two are on either side of the central group.
